Accuxel Prints & Design is located in Ilorin, Nigeria on 3 Ikokoro Junction, Off Niger Street. Accuxel Prints & Design is rated 4.8 out of 5 in the category digital printer in Nigeria.
Address
3 Ikokoro Junction, Off Niger Street
Accessibility
Wheelchair-accessible car park
Wheelchair-accessible seating